 | ingredients |
| |
vegetable oil, for baking sheet
3/4 cup whole-wheat flour (spooned and leveled)
1/2 cup all-purpose flour (spooned and leveled), plus more for work surface
1/3 cup sugar
1 teaspoon baking powder
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/2 cup walnut halves
1/4 cup golden raisins
2 large eggs
1 teaspoon pure vanilla extract

 | Whole Wheat Walnut Raisin Biscotti |
| | Serves 24 | Prep time: 10 minutes | Total time: 2 hours 30 minutes |
| |
-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Brush a baking sheet with oil; set aside. In a medium bowl, whisk together flours, sugar, baking powder, and salt; stir in walnuts and raisins. Set aside.
- In a small bowl, whisk together eggs and vanilla. Add to flour mixture; stir just until combined.
- On a lightly floured surface, with floured hands, pat dough into a loaf about 1 inch thick, 2 1/2 inches wide (and about 7 inches long); transfer to baking sheet. Bake until risen and firm, 20 to 25 minutes; cool completely on sheet. Reduce oven temperature to 300 degrees.
- Place loaf on a cutting board, and using a serrated knife, cut diagonally into 1/4 -inch-thick slices; place slices in a single layer on sheet. Bake, turning once, until dried and slightly golden, 25 to 30 minutes; cool completely. Store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to a month
